What to Look for in a High-Quality Multivitamin Supplement
As a society, we have become more health-conscious in recent years, leading to an increase in the consumption of nutritional supplements. One of the most popular supplements is the multivitamin, which contains a combination of vitamins and minerals that are essential for maintaining good health. With so many different multivitamin supplements available on the market, it can be difficult to know which one to choose. In this article, we will explore what to look for in a high-quality multivitamin supplement.
Product Labeling
One of the first things to look for when selecting a multivitamin supplement is the product labeling. It is important to check the nutrition facts panel on the packaging, which should list all of the ingredients in the supplement, along with the quantities of each. The label should also indicate the recommended daily dosage, as well as any warnings or precautions.
Bioavailability
Bioavailability refers to the extent to which the vitamins and minerals in the supplement are absorbed and utilized by the body. Some supplements have a higher bioavailability than others, meaning that a greater percentage of the nutrients are absorbed by the body. Look for multivitamins that contain ingredients in forms that are highly bioavailable. For example, some forms of vitamin C are more bioavailable than others, and supplements made with these forms are more effective.
Ingredient Quality
Another important consideration when selecting a multivitamin supplement is the quality of the ingredients. Look for supplements that contain high-quality, pure ingredients. Avoid supplements that contain fillers, additives, or artificial colors or flavors. It is also a good idea to choose supplements that are made with organic ingredients whenever possible.
Dosage
The dosage of each ingredient in the supplement is also an important consideration. Some multivitamins contain high levels of certain nutrients, which can be harmful if taken in excess. On the other hand, some multivitamins contain low levels of nutrients, which may not provide the desired health benefits. Typically, the recommended daily dosage of a multivitamin supplement should provide 100% or less of the daily value for each nutrient.
Type of Multivitamin Supplement
Different multivitamin supplements is designed for different purposes. For example, there are multivitamins designed specifically for men, women, children, and seniors. There are also multivitamins that are designed for specific health concerns, such as immune support or heart health. It is important to choose a multivitamin that is designed to meet your specific needs.
Price
Price is also a consideration when selecting a multivitamin supplement. While it may be tempting to choose a cheaper option, it is important to remember that the price does not always reflect the quality of the product. It is often worth spending a little more on a high-quality supplement that will provide the desired health benefits.
